ADULARIA
An impressive sheave of solid crystallised Adularia, a low-temperature variety of Orthoclase Feldspar, from Tujetsch in the Vorderrhein Valley, Grischun, Switzerland. The Adularia forms a flat, parallel-sided V-shaped wedge of crystallised Orthoclase, uniformly milky-white, translucent and with a bright glassy lustre. The whole specimen is essentially a highly flattened rhombohedral crystal which at one end bifurcates into numerous smaller 1 to 1.5 cm high crystals forming a sawtooth edge. No point of attachment is visible, indicating this specimen is a floater. A classic and impressive Alpine Adularia complete with a lovely old Freiberg label.
